Tractor‑trailer carrying vehicles has gone off the road outside of Deer Lake

RCMP Traffic Services West is advising motorists of reduced traffic flow on the Trans‑Canada Highway approximately 5km east of Hampden Junction, outside of Deer Lake. Harbour Grace crews working to restore water supply after slush buildup

The Town of Harbour Grace is advising residents that crews are currently working to fix an issue with the towns water supply.
